Rotated deploy credentials for the queue-depth autoscaler after the Drexholm incident review. Old key revoked across all scaler pods; autoscaling thresholds unchanged (scale-up at depth 500, down at 50). Rollout completed in staging and prod without downtime. Metrics emitter re-authenticated automatically. One flake in the Varnstead cluster resolved by pod restart. No config schema changes. Action for on-call: verify new key propagated before Thursday's batch window. The new signing key is as follows.

rollout seal: bky19_dKDibdZ919JxzHaqRxm

Subject: New Subscription Tier — Briefing Before Launch

Team,

We launch the Meridian Plus tier on the first of next month. It sits between Standard and Enterprise, priced at a 40% premium over Standard, bundling the Skyloft analytics module and priority support. Branch managers: train front-line staff this week, update signage, and do not discount below list during the launch window. Pilot results from the Greywick branch were strong — 11% upgrade rate. The commercial intent behind this tier is summarised in the note below.

board note of yahig-bafog: Zorvanek Partners plans to lower the Jorox list price by 61.2 percent in October. The pricing group signed off on a budget of $141.0 million for Project Gormir. The renewal with Olidorax Group closes at $453.7 million a year, 11.6 percent below the last contract. Project Casok slips by six weeks because of the tooling delay.

Ticket #: FAC-CLEANACC
Priority: Low
Requested by: Site Services, Oakhurst Partners

Summary: Visiting contractors from Merrow Cleaning require after-hours entry to Floors 2–4 this week for deep-clean works. Access is limited to 18:00–22:00; the archive room is excluded. Crew must sign the service log nightly. Enter via the rear service door using the code below.

staff pass of taduf-yahig = bdg-BPNIR-70343

# Service Accounts — Tariffine Rules Engine

Tariffine evaluates shipping-fee rules for all Marlowe Freight checkout flows. Two service accounts exist: `tariffine-reader` (rule lookups, safe to rotate anytime) and `tariffine-admin` (rule publishes, rotate only during change freeze). On-call should only ever need the reader account. If rule evaluation starts returning 503s, restart the evaluator pods before touching credentials. The reader account authenticates against the internal Tariffine gateway with the key below.

service key, bagap-tawif: vxb15-zl4UgnDSY8s10vM